What You Will Own
Architecture & Design
Lead end-to-end architecture for client engagements: data platforms on GCP (BigQuery, Cloud Run, GKE, Dataflow, Pub/Sub), semantic layers in LookML, agent systems on Vertex AI / Google ADK, or Elasticsearch/OpenSearch deployments at scale.
Make the deployment-platform call — Cloud Run vs GKE vs serverless — based on workload shape, latency, cost, and the client's operational maturity. Document the trade-off, don't default to one.
Write architecture decision records that engineers can build from and clients can defend internally — covering trade-offs, alternatives considered, and operational implications.
Own non-functional requirements: latency targets, cost envelopes, security posture (HIPAA/GDPR/PII handling where relevant), observability, and disaster recovery.
Design for multi-tenancy, scale, and the realities of consulting handover — code that the client team can run after we leave.
Hands-On Build
Write reference implementations and the hardest 10–20% of code on each engagement — the pieces that unblock the rest of the team.
Run spikes and POCs to de-risk new patterns before they hit a delivery plan.
Pair with senior engineers on debugging, performance tuning, and production go-lives.
